Study Long, Study Wrong
The hand was picked up with a flop of 9♥2♣K♠ already on the felt.
Zhi Yang bet 35,000 from middle position. Pyeongkang Kim raised to 90,000 from the button. Yang called.
The board paired on the turn with the 2♠. Yang checked, Kim bet 125,000. Yang called.
The A♥ river hit on the river. Yang checked again.
Kim waited for a minute, then moved all-in with a covering stack.
Yang, who had 550,000 chips left, went deep into the tank with his tournament-life decision. Kim waited patiently.
Finally, Yang slammed a stack of chips down with authority to make the call.
Zhi Yang: J♦J♠
Pyeongkang Kim: A♠K♣
It took a hefty 13 minutes to get from the flop to the card reveal.
Unfortunately, for Yang, despite the time he put into the hand, he could not figure out that Kim wasn't bluffing. Kim flopped top pair-top kicker and rivered top-two.
